
William Dunlap
William Dunlap was an influential American playwright, historian, and artist in the late 18th and early 19th centuries. He is best known for his contributions to American theater and for documenting early American history through his writings. Dunlap helped establish American cultural identity by promoting native dramas and artistic expression. His work as a playwright and historian provided insight into the nation's early years, and his efforts laid groundwork for future American arts and history.
